1. Surface Smoothing and Reflectivity
One of the primary ways granite polishing pads affect the color of granite is by smoothing the surface. Granite, in its natural state, has a rough surface with microscopic irregularities. These irregularities scatter light in different directions, making the stone appear dull and reducing the vibrancy of its color. When granite is polished using high - quality polishing pads, the surface becomes smoother.
The process of polishing involves gradually removing these surface irregularities. Coarse - grit polishing pads are used first to level the surface and remove any major scratches or imperfections. As the grit size of the pads decreases, the surface becomes increasingly smooth. A smooth surface allows light to reflect more uniformly, enhancing the stone's luster. This increased reflectivity makes the colors in the granite more vivid and intense. For example, the veins and flecks in the granite that were previously less distinct become more prominent, and the overall color appears richer.
2. Exposure of Deeper Layers
Granite is a complex rock composed of different minerals, and its color can vary at different depths. During the cutting and initial processing of granite, the outer layer may have been weathered or damaged, which can affect the perceived color. Granite polishing pads gradually remove the outer layer of the stone, exposing deeper layers with potentially different color characteristics.
When using polishing pads, especially those with finer grits, a small amount of material is removed from the surface. This can reveal minerals that were previously hidden beneath the outer layer. Some minerals may have a different color or hue compared to the surface layer, resulting in a change in the overall color appearance of the granite. For instance, a granite slab that appears to have a relatively uniform color on the surface may reveal streaks or patches of a different color as it is polished further, adding more depth and complexity to its color.
3. Color Enhancement through Chemical Reactions
Some advanced granite polishing pads are designed with special formulations that can chemically react with the surface of the granite. These chemical reactions can have an impact on the color of the stone. For example, certain polishing compounds in the pads may contain agents that can react with the minerals in the granite to enhance their color.
These chemical reactions can either intensify the existing colors or modify them slightly. Some agents can oxidize certain minerals in the granite, which can darken or change the color of those minerals. Others may act as a sealant, protecting the stone from future discoloration and also enhancing the color by providing a protective layer that improves the stone's sheen. However, it is important to note that these chemical reactions need to be carefully controlled to ensure that the color change is desirable and does not damage the stone.
4. Uniformity of Color
Granite slabs can sometimes have color variations across their surface. These variations can be due to differences in the mineral composition during the formation of the rock or due to post - formation processes. Granite polishing pads can help to even out these color variations.
By using a consistent polishing process with a series of pads, the surface of the granite is treated uniformly. The pads work to smooth the entire surface and remove any minor differences in texture or color that may be present. This results in a more uniform color appearance across the entire slab. For example, if there are areas of the granite that are slightly lighter or darker due to differences in mineral concentration, the polishing process can blend these areas together, creating a more cohesive and aesthetically pleasing color.

6. Influence of Pad Quality
The quality of the granite polishing pads also plays a crucial role in influencing the color of granite. High - quality pads are made with superior materials and manufacturing processes, which ensure a more consistent and effective polishing result.
Low - quality pads may leave scratches on the surface of the granite, which can scatter light and make the color appear dull. They may also not be able to remove the outer layer of the stone evenly, leading to uneven color enhancement. In contrast, high - quality pads are designed to provide a smooth and uniform polish, which maximizes the color potential of the granite. They are also more durable, allowing for a longer and more consistent polishing process, which is essential for achieving the best color results.
